甘氨酸对热暴露大鼠的保护作用研究

Study on Protective Effect of Glycine on Heat Exposed Rats

  • 摘要: 目的 观察抗内毒素药物甘氨酸在中暑内毒素血症发病过程中所起到的作用.方法 将24只受试大鼠随机分为3组,每组8只,两个热暴露组分别于受热前给予甘氨酸(G)和生理盐水(NS),常温对照组(NC)暴露于室温.结果 (1)热休克发生时间:G组88.3±3.5min,NS组79.5±4.2min;存活时间(热休克发生至死亡时间):G组35.5±4.4min,NS组为18.0±4.5min.组间比较有显着差异(P<0.01).(2)动物受试80min后肛温、心率,平均动脉压分别为:G组42.5±0.4℃、45.9±9.9beats/min、11.5±0.8kPa;NS组43.1±0.4℃、483.3±9.4beats/min、9.3±0.8kPa;NC组37.1±0.3℃、360.8±10.6beats/min、13.5±1.3kPa.不同组别对比差异显着(P<0.05).结论 G在抗动物热暴露所致的内毒素血症中起到了相当明显的作用.

     

    Abstract: Objective To observe the effect of anti-endotoxin drug-glycine in endotoxemialed by heat stroke.Methods Twenty-four rats were randomly divided into three groups,two groups with heat exposure were given glycine(G)and 0.9% saline (NS),respectively.Normal control(NC)group was exposed to room temperature.Results(1)heat shock time:Ggroup 88.3± 315 min,NS group 79.5±4.2min;survival time(interval between onset of heat shock and death):G group 35.5±4.4min,NS group 18.0±4.5min.There is a significant difference between each group(P<0.01).(2)the rectal temperature(Tr),heart rate,men arterial pressure after heat exposure were:G group 42.5±0.4℃、 459±9.9 beats/min,11.5±0.8kPa;NS group 43.1±0.4℃、 483.3±9.4 beats/min、9.3±0.8kPa;NC group 37.1±0.3℃、 360.8±10.6 beats/min、13.5±1.3kPa respectively.Ther e are significant differences among each group(P<0.05).Conclusion G plays an important role in resisting endotoxemialed by heat exposure.
